No trip to Tybee Island is complete without first a visit to the famous Crab Shack where their logo is “Where the elite eat in their bare feet”. Mom and dad have been going here for years – much longer than they would like to admit because it would give away their age – snorts. You can eat ‘inside’ or ‘outside’ in nature near the water amidst the wondering cats that wonder the grounds.  Notice the pretty kitty in the picture to the right.  That’s one of the cats that wonder around while you are eating.  They don’t even beg for food… well they haven’t with mom/dad.  hhmm – maybe because mom/dad make the food disappear too quickly.  I’ll have to check into this.

20131027-182947.jpg

This picture to the left is where you walk up to request a table. They were still decorated for pirate fest and it looks like one of the mateys didn’t make it past the gator – PLOL (piggy laughing out loud).

Mom and dad highly recommend this restaurant to newcomers or oldcomers. It’s a place to let down your hair, kick off your sandals and snarf down some excellent food.
